Xiaomi launched the Mi 5 a few days back and now its time for other Chinese device makers to take the wraps off their devices. Meizu’s upcoming flagship device MX6 is purported to launch before May this year. Even the Pro 6 is expected to debut later this year.

According to industry insiders, Meizu MX6 will be supporting the Force Touch technology for the sake of providing something intuitive and new to the customers. Later, Meizu’s chief architect also posted photos of purported Meizu Pro 6 supporting the Force Touch feature. Another rumor doing the rounds on the internet suggest that Meizu Pro 6 will be packing an Exynos 8890 chipset from Samsung under the hood.

Some images were also leaked which are supposed to be a concept smartphone from Meizu. The source adds that this could be what the Meizu Pro 6 could end up looking. The images clearly show a curved display with dual edge design very similar to Samsung Galaxy S7 Edge.


The concept Pro 6 smartphone looks very sharp and elegant in the images above but the credibility of these images could not be ascertained.
